Quick Tip Flaw, Method of Reasoning, and Argument Part Questions When attempting these types of questions, remember to ask yourself if the answer choice is describing something that happened in the argument. There are many times where an answer choice can seem extremely attractive until you realize it doesn’t even happen! If the answer choice doesn’t describe something that’s happening in the argument, it can never be the correct answer.
